    1. Re: Cemetery Look-up Fort Lauderdale
    2. This is a Message Board Post that is gatewayed to this mailing list. Classification: Query Message Board URL: http://boards.ancestry.com/mbexec/msg/an/EZ.2ADI/1093.1 Message Board Post: Bonnie, All three of your relatives are listed in the Florida Death Index Floyd certificate # 96634 DOD Aug 26, 1993 Nannie certificate # 30854 DOD April 15, 1980 George certificate # 127352 DOD Oct 29, 1995 Two ways to get info: You can obtain a copy of the death certificates from the state of Florida for $5.00 each. Go to www9.my florida.com. Follow the link to death certificates on the left side of the page. Death certificates usually list place of burial. Response time is quick. Also the Broward County Library does obit look-ups for a nominal fee. Go to http://dbnet.browardlibrary.org/~digital/ Click on "get help from a librarian...". Then click on "e-mail a question". Since the exact dates of death are known this might be the quicker approach provided obits were in the newspapers. Carol-Anne

Garvin - WWII Inducted FL, PFC, died 26 Nov 1942, buried (can't tell from site but think in Philippines) * Zollie Garvin 2419 Curtis Rd., Adrian, MI (in 2000 phone book) You can order a copy of the death certificates I have listed for $5.00 from: Vital Statistics, PO Box 210, Jacksonville FL 32231-0042. List as much information as you can from the above and what you already know. This should give their parents names and who signed the death certificate as informant, as well as where they are buried, and some additional information. Part of the certificate will be blanked out - this is the part that gives cause of death. This is not available for 50 years. If the daughter signed as the informant you should be able to tell if she was married at the time and her name then.
